Cool white, in the simplest terms, refers to a white light with a blueish undertone. Think of a crisp, clear winter sky. These bulbs typically have a color temperature between 4000K and 5000K (Kelvin is the unit used to measure the color temperature of light). Now, while that might seem technical, it just means that cool white sits on the opposite end of the spectrum from warm white, which has a yellower hue, like candlelight.

Choosing the "right" color isn't just about aesthetics; it directly impacts the mood and functionality of a space.

This brings us to the heart of the matter: Why does the color of your light bulb even matter? Well, it has a profound effect on how we perceive a room and even influences our mood and energy levels. Cool white, with its clean, bright quality, is often associated with alertness and focus. This makes it a popular choice for spaces where concentration is key, such as kitchens, bathrooms, garages, or home offices.

However, and this is crucial, too much cool white can feel harsh, especially in rooms meant for relaxation. Imagine trying to unwind in a living room bathed in the clinical glare of a doctor's office – not very calming, right? This doesn't mean cool white is "bad." It just means its strengths should be utilized strategically.

Advantages and Disadvantages of Cool White Bulbs

To help illustrate, let's break down the pros and cons of cool white bulbs:

AdvantagesDisadvantages

Promotes alertness and focus

Ideal for task lighting in kitchens, bathrooms, and workspaces

Can make spaces feel larger and more airy

Can feel harsh and clinical in relaxing spaces like bedrooms or living rooms

May not be as flattering to skin tones as warmer light

Can exacerbate feelings of anxiety in those sensitive to light

Finding the right color temperature for your bulbs is about understanding your needs and the feeling you want to evoke in each space. While cool white might be perfect for your home office, you might find that a warm white or even a neutral white (around 3000K) creates a cozier ambiance in your living room.
